When buying a treadmill, numerous elements require to be thought about. Below is a list of important functions and specifications to try to find:
Motor Power: A treadmill's motor power is determined in horsepower (HP). For walking, a motor with a minimum of 1.5 HP is suggested, while running may need motors with 2.5 HP or more.Belt Size: The size of the running belt is vital for comfort. Requirement dimensions are generally in between 50 to 60 inches in length and 16 to 20 inches in width. Ensure the dimensions suit your stride and activity.Shock Absorption: Some treadmills offer sophisticated cushioning systems that lower effect on joints, making it much easier on the knees and back throughout exercise.Incline and Decline Settings: These functions include variety to workouts by simulating outdoor conditions and ensuring higher calorie burn.User Weight Capacity: Make sure to inspect the maximum user weight capability of the treadmill to guarantee durability and security.Display Console and Features: An user-friendly console that tracks time, speed, range, calories burned, and heart rate is a valuable addition.Warranty and Support: An excellent guarantee represents dependability. A treadmill must preferably have at least a 1-2 year warranty on parts and a solid consumer assistance service.Budgeting for Your Treadmill
Before diving into the buying procedure, it is necessary to develop a budget plan. Treadmill rates can vary considerably based on features, brand, and technology. Below is a rough estimate of what you can anticipate:
Treadmill TypeCost RangeManual Treadmills₤ 100 - ₤ 300Fundamental Electric Models₤ 300 - ₤ 800Mid-Range Models₤ 800 - ₤ 1,500Advanced Models₤ 1,500 - ₤ 3,000+Treadmill Types
Various types of treadmills are available in the market. Below are the main categories:
Manual Treadmills: These operate without electricity and require the user to produce movement. They are generally more inexpensive and use up less space.Electric Treadmills: These are powered by motors and offer a range of features including preset programs, adjustable incline, and digital displays.Folding Treadmills: Ideal for saving space, these treadmills can be folded when not in use and are normally lightweight.Industrial Treadmills: Designed for consistent, high-use environments, industrial treadmills are resilient, including high horse power and comprehensive workout programs.Maintenance and Care
To extend the lifespan of a treadmill, routine maintenance is vital. Here are crucial tips to consider:
Lubrication: Check and lube the belt as advised by the manufacturer.Cleaning: Regularly clean down the treadmill surface and console to remove dust and dirt.Look for Wear: Periodically examine the belt for indications of wear or misalignment.Level the Treadmill: Ensure the treadmill is on a flat surface area to avoid slippage throughout usage.FAQs about Buying a Treadmill
What should I look for in the best at home treadmill treadmill?You must focus on motor power, belt size, shock absorption features, incline settings, user capability, and guarantee.

How much should I invest in a treadmill?Prices differ commonly. Standard models can start at around ₤ 300, while sophisticated machines can surpass ₤ 3,000.

Are folding treadmills less long lasting?Not necessarily. Folding treadmills can be resilient; nevertheless, it's crucial to examine evaluations and specifications to make sure quality.

Can I lose weight by using a treadmill?Yes, regularly utilizing a treadmill integrated with a balanced diet can substantially contribute to weight loss.

Is it safe to use a treadmill for newbies?Yes, treadmills can be suitable for novices. Start gradually, and slowly increase speed and strength to prevent injury.
